Evolutionary studies based on large-scale rearrangement operations, as opposed to the traditional approaches on point mutations, have been considered as a promising alternative for inferring the evolutionary history of species. Genome rearrangement problems lead to combinatorial puzzles of finding parsimonious scenarios towards measuring what difference species have and explaining how a species evolves from another. Throughout this chapter, we will focus on the introduction of computing the genomic distance, arising from the effects of a set of rearrangement events, between a pair of genomes. In the end, two experiments on Campanulaceae and Proteobacteria are used to simply show how to exploit the genome rearrangement approach for exposing phylogenetic relationships. © 2006 Elsevier Inc.
